Pampers® Introduces New and Improved Pampers Easy Ups™ Training Pants That Look, Fit and Feel Like Underwear and Protect Like Pampers

CINCINNATI--(BUSINESS WIRE)--

Pampers, the world's leading diaper brand, today celebrates the launch of its new and improved Pampers Easy Ups Training Underwear with a 360° stretchy waistband and Pampers exclusive Extra Absorb Channels – training pants that are preferred for looking, fitting and feeling more like real underwear vs. Huggies Pull-Ups1 while providing outstanding leak protection.

New Pampers Easy Ups Offer the Following Features:

  • 360o Stretchy Waistband: A 360° stretchy waistband stretches all the way around, giving toddlers an underwear-like fit.
  • Extra Absorb ChannelsTM: Pampers exclusive Extra Absorb Channels distribute wetness evenly to provide outstanding protection against leaks, day or night.
  • Dual Leak-Guard BarriersTM: Dual Leak-Guard Barrier help stop leaks where they happen most — around the legs.
  • Super Soft, Like Cotton Underwear: Easy Ups feel like cotton underwear thanks to super soft material.
  • Easy Tear Sides: Easy tear sides are designed to help make removal easy when needed.
  • Fun Graphics: The Thomas the Engine™ and Dora the Explorer™ designs help make potty training fun for both boys and girls. Pampers Easy Ups will also be available in a Hello Kitty™ design in September.

Pampers Easy Ups are available nationwide in sizes 2T-3T, 3T-4T, and 4T-5T. While the design of Pampers Easy Ups has changed, the diapers are made from the same safe and mild materials as before.

About Pampers®

For more than 50 years, parents have trusted Pampers to care for their babies. Pampers is a part of The Procter & Gamble Company PG and is the #1-selling diaper worldwide. Every day, more than 25 million babies in 100 countries around the world wear Pampers. Pampers offers a complete range of diapers, wipes and training pants designed to provide protection and comfort for every stage of baby's development.
